Leipzig, Universitätsbibliothek, Ms 1610, Faszikel XI (ff. 19r–20v).
s. XII/2 or XIII/1
| Parchment, 2,
2 col., 11-22 lines per page.
|
Minuscule.
Fragment of a Quadripartite Psalter (Psalterium Quadruplex).
| The fragment is included in a collection of Latin fragments, which was probably compiled by Ernst Gotthelf Gersdorf, director of the Leipzig University Library during the years 1833-1874. The folios were wrongly bound and for this reason each folio contains two columns instead of four, as it is always the case with the quadripartite Psalters.
| Text-type: Ga, L.
